Countdown to 2011 PRISA National Conference
The conference will touch on the communication challenges and opportunities related to environmental sustainability and CSI, while at the same time exploring the latest trends in media relations, technology, social media, measurement and evaluation and more.
A celebration gala dinner will include inauguration of the new PRISA president and presentation of the PRISA Gold Medal for Outstanding Public Relations for South Africa. This award has been bestowed on deserving recipients only nine times since PRISA's establishment in 1957.
